Understanding Oil Stains
Oil stains are primarily composed of petroleum-based products that seep into driveway surfaces. These stains can vary in size and severity, depending on the amount of oil and the time elapsed since the spill. Ignoring oil stains can lead to more extensive damage, including deterioration of the driveway material and potential safety hazards due to slick surfaces.
There are different types of oils that can cause stains, including motor oil, diesel, and grease from cooking utensils. Each type requires a slightly different approach for effective removal, but the underlying principle remains the same: breaking down the oil to lift it from the driveway surface.
Prompt action is crucial in preventing oil stains from setting in. The longer an oil spill remains untreated, the more it penetrates the driveway, making removal more challenging. Therefore, it's essential to address spills as soon as they occur to maintain the integrity and appearance of your driveway.

DIY Methods for Oil Stain Removal
For those who prefer a hands-on approach, several DIY methods can effectively remove oil stains from driveways. These methods are cost-effective and can be done with readily available household items.
Using Baking Soda and Dish Soap
Baking soda is a versatile cleaner that can absorb oil. To use this method, sprinkle a generous amount of baking soda over the oil stain and let it sit for about 15 minutes. Then, scrub the area with a mixture of dish soap and warm water. Rinse thoroughly with a hose to remove the residue.
Applying Cat Litter
Non-clumping cat litter can absorb oil effectively. Cover the oil stain with a layer of cat litter and let it sit for several hours or overnight. Once the litter has absorbed the oil, sweep it away and dispose of it properly.
Using a Poultice
A poultice is a paste made from absorbent materials that can draw oil out of the driveway surface. Mix baking soda, dish soap, and water to form a thick paste, apply it to the stain, and cover it with plastic wrap. Let it sit for a few hours before scrubbing and rinsing.

Commercial Products for Oil Stain Removal
If DIY methods do not yield the desired results, several commercial products are specifically designed for oil stain removal. These products contain stronger cleaning agents that can break down and lift oil stains more effectively.
Concrete Degreasers
Concrete degreasers are formulated to penetrate and break down oil stains on concrete surfaces. They are typically applied directly to the stain, left to sit for a specified period, and then scrubbed and rinsed off.
Enzymatic Cleaners
Enzymatic cleaners use natural enzymes to break down oil and grease. They are an environmentally friendly option that can effectively remove stains without harsh chemicals.
Pressure Washer Cleaning Solutions
When used in conjunction with a pressure washer, specific cleaning solutions can enhance the removal of oil stains. The high-pressure water coupled with the cleaning agents ensures a thorough clean.

Frequently Asked Questions
1. How soon should I address an oil stain on my driveway?
It's best to address oil stains as soon as possible. The longer the oil sits, the harder it becomes to remove and the more damage it can cause to the driveway surface.
2. Can I use bleach to remove oil stains?
While bleach can help lighten oil stains, it is not the most effective solution for complete removal. Additionally, bleach can damage certain driveway materials and negatively impact the surrounding environment.
3. Are there environmentally friendly options for oil stain removal?
Yes, enzymatic cleaners and natural absorbents like baking soda are environmentally friendly options that can effectively remove oil stains without harmful chemicals.
